作 者:赵文浩 向军 张宁 潘如如 ZHAO Wenhao;XIANG Jun;ZHANG Ning;PAN Ruru(College of Textile Science and Engineering,Jiangnan University,Wuxi,Jiangsu 214122,China)
机构地区:[1]江南大学纺织科学与工程学院,江苏无锡214122
出 处:《纺织学报》2023年第8期110-117,共8页Journal of Textile Research
基 金:国家自然科学基金项目(61976105);中国纺织工业联合会应用基础研究项目(J202006)。
摘 要:为解决纺织面料图案检索算法检索效率低下、精度低等问题,提出一种基于SURF和VLAD特征编码的纺织面料图案检索算法。首先构建带有图案的面料数据库,并提取图像的SURF特征以对图像内容进行表达;接着对采集的原始面料进行聚类生成视觉词典,由生成的视觉词典对数据库中面料图像的SURF特征进行VLAD特征编码,以聚合生成VLAD向量;然后在保证VLAD对图像表达能力的前提下,对生成的VLAD向量进行主成分分析以降低向量维度,提高检索效率;最后采用Ball-tree算法构建索引,加快匹配速度,提高检索效率。实验结果显示,在视觉词典规模为512,保留维度数为512时,算法平均检索精度达到了83.5%,平均检索时间为0.488 s。Objective With the increasing proportion of patterned fabrics produced in fabric manufacturing enterprises,there have been more requirements relating to the production and management of such fabrics,including querying the production materials of imitation,reducing the inventory management costs.The current textile pattern retrieval algorithm has low retrieval efficiency and poor adaptability,which is not conducive to the retrieval of fabric patterns by fabric enterprises.Therefore,a fast and accurate retrieval algorithm for similar patterns was proposed to help enterprises improve the utilization rate of production materials and reduce the cost of fabric inventory management,and promote textile fabric enterprises to enhance the competitiveness of the industry.Method This research proposed a textile pattern retrieval algorithm based on SURF(speeded up robust features)and VLAD(vector of locally aggregated descriptors)feature coding.A fabric database with patterns was constructed,and SURF features of the image were extracted to express the image content,before the original fabric was clustered to generate a visual dictionary.The generated visual dictionary encoded the SURF features of the fabric image in the database with VLAD features to aggregate to generate VLAD vectors.On the premise of ensuring the ability of VLAD to express images,principal component analysis was performed on the generated VLAD vectors to reduce the vector dimensions and improve the retrieval efficiency.Finally,the Ball tree algorithm was used to build the index to accelerate the matching speed and improve the retrieval efficiency.Results In order to obtain good retrieval performance,the parameters of the algorithm used were optimized.Through the comparison of retrieval precision and time,it was seen that within a certain range the precision of fabrics was improved with the increase of dictionary size K.However,when K was increased to 1024,the precision only increased slightly with the retrieval time doubled.As the size of the visual dictionar
关 键 词:面料检索 SURF特征 VLAD特征编码 面料图案 主成分分析
